genotypic (Meaning)

Wordnet

genotypic (a)

of or relating to or constituting a genotype

genotypic Sentence Examples

  1. The genotypic analysis revealed a high degree of genetic diversity within the population.
  2. The genotypic differences between the two strains were evident in their phenotypic traits.
  3. The research team used a genotypic approach to identify individuals with a predisposition to certain diseases.
  4. The genotypic testing provided valuable information about the genetic risk factors associated with the condition.
  5. The genotypic profile of the individual was consistent with the expected genetic pattern.
  6. Genotypic analysis has become an essential tool in forensic science for identifying suspects.
  7. The genotypic data helped reconstruct the evolutionary history of the species.
  8. Genotypic variations can affect an individual's response to environmental factors.
  9. The genotypic composition of the population was influenced by genetic drift and selection.
  10. The genotypic approach complements phenotypic studies by providing insights into the underlying genetic basis of traits.
